How AI Chat Works (Step-by-Step Guide + Explanation)

Creating an AI girlfriend is no longer a niche experiment—it’s a rapidly growing digital trend driven by advances in conversational AI, character design, and personalisation. Modern AI companions combine natural language processing, memory systems, and emotional simulation to create immersive, relationship-like interactions. In this guide, you’ll learn exactly how to create an AI girlfriend step by step, including the tools, best practices, and common pitfalls to avoid.
How-ai-chat-works
Knowledge Map

AI chat systems are software applications designed to simulate human conversation using technologies such as Artificial Intelligence, Natural Language Processing, and Machine Learning.

When you send a message, the system does not “think” like a human—it processes language, identifies intent, and generates a response based on patterns learned from large datasets.

Modern AI chat (like generative chatbots) can produce original responses rather than selecting pre-written ones, making conversations more natural and flexible.

1. Step by step guide

1.1. User Input (Message Received)

Everything starts when a user types or speaks a message.

  • Text or voice input is captured
  • Converted into a format the system can process

 

This is the trigger for the entire AI pipeline.

1.2. Language Processing (Understanding the Message)

The system uses Natural

  • Language Processing to:
    Break text into tokens (words or phrases)
  • Analyse grammar and structure
  • Extract meaning

 

This allows the AI to interpret human language beyond simple keywords.

1.3. Intent and Entity Recognition

The AI identifies:

  • Intent → what the userwants
  • Entities → key details (dates, names, topics)

 

Example: “Book a flight tomorrow” → intent = booking, entity = date
This step is critical for accurate responses.

1.4. Context Analysis

Modern AI chat systems track conversation context:

  • Previousmessages
  • User preferences
  • On going topic

 

This enables multi-turn conversations that feel natural rather than isolated replies.

1.5. Response Generation

The AI generates a reply using:

  • Rule-based logic (older systems)
  • Or generative models (modern AI)

 

Generative AI predicts the most likely next words based on patterns in training data.

1.6. Output Delivery

The response is sent back to the user via:

  • Chat interfaces
  • Messaging apps
  • Voice assistants

 

This happens in real time.

1.7. Learning and Improvement

AI chat systems improve through:

  • Machine learningupdates
  • User feedback
  • Continuous training

 

This allows them to adapt over time.

2. Tools Needed

2.1. AI Model (Core Engine)

The system that processes and generates language.

  • Large LanguageModels (LLMs)
  • Neural networks trained on text data

2.2. NLP Framework

Handles:

  • Text understanding
  • Intent detection
  • Languag estructure

2.3. Data and Training Sets

AI chat relies on large datasets to:

  • Learn language patterns
  • Improve accuracy
  • Generate relevant responses

2.4. Interface Layer

Where users interact:

  • Web chat widgets
  • Apps
  • Voice interfaces

2.5. Backend Integrations

Advanced systems connect to:

  • Databases
  • APIs
  • Externaltools

 

This enables real-world actions (e.g. bookings, queries).

3. Tips

Understand Its Limits

AI chat predicts language patterns—it does not truly “understand” meaning like humans.

Clear and structured inputs improve response quality significantly.

Provide background information to get more accurate answers.

Refine your queries step by step for better results.

AI-generated responses may contain inaccuracies and should be checked when critical.

4. Common Mistakes

1. Assuming Human-Level Understanding

AI simulates conversation but does not have real comprehension.

Poor context leads to irrelevant answers.

AI responses can sound correct even when they are not.

Generic inputs lead to generic responses.

Failing to refine inputs reduces output quality.

Limited Time Deal

Get more tokens for less.

Unlock premium features and enjoy uninterrupted access at the best price. Stock up on tokens now and save while you can.

- Get a discount on your first purchase -

5. FAQs

What is AI chat?

AI chat is a system that uses artificial intelligence to simulate conversation and generate responses in natural language.

It analyses input, identifies intent, and predicts the most relevant response using trained models.

No. It processes patterns and probabilities rather than true understanding.

Mainly Natural Language Processing, Machine Learning, and neural networks.

Yes, through training updates and feedback loops.

Want More?

Unlock Deeper, Premium Content

You’ve just scratched the surface. Access better tools, and exclusive content designed for a next-level experience.

AI Companions

Unlock Your AI Girlfriend Experience

You’ve just scratched the surface. Access better tools, and exclusive content designed for a next-level experience.

- 50 free tokens now -
whats-is-an-ai-girlfriend

What Is AI Girlfriend

Unlike traditional chatbots, AI girlfriends are designed to create a...